Mangos are kind of a difficult fruit to work with because of the core in the middle. I don’t take the skin of the side of the mango when I cut it first. I cut where I think is the pit and slice it right down. Take the mango and hold it like a cup then start sliding down the sides of it so that all you have to do is scoop out the insides.

How to Make Grilled Salmon with Mango Salsa

Step 1: In a small bowl mix together the chili powder, cumin, and garlic powder.

Seasoning ingredients mixed together in a bowl.

Step 2: Rub the 2 salmon filets with the seasoning. Spray both sides of the salmon before placing them on the grill. Refrigerate until set.

Seasoned salmon sprayed with cooking spray.

Step 3: Mix together the diced mango, cilantro, jalapeno peppers and red onion in a bowl. Juice half the lime into the salsa and stir until combined.

Mango salsa in a bowl.

Step 4: Preheat a griddle for medium heat. Lightly spray the grill grate. Place salmon on the preheated griddle.  Cook salmon for 6 to 8 minutes per side, or until the fish flakes easily with a fork. Top the salmon with the mango salsa and enjoy.

How do you season a Blackstone Griddle?

Put the griddle on high heat before preparing to make the food. Spread the Blackstone preheat seasoning oil all over the grill and wait for the griddle to smoke. The griddle should start turning black or dark brown.

Blackstone Salmon

Grilled Salmon with Mango Salsa  a light and refreshing salmon topped with mango salsa. Serve with some coconut rice on the side.
Prep Time10 minutes
Cook Time8 minutes
Total Time18 minutes
Course: Main Course
Cuisine: American
Keyword: blackstone salmon
Servings: 4 people

Ingredients

  • 4 4oz salmon fillets
  • 2 teaspoon chili powder
  • 1 tsp cumin
  • 1 tsp garlic
  • 3 ripe mangos
  • 2 tablespoon chopped fresh cilantro
  • 1 lime juiced
  • 2 tablespoon diced jalapenos
  • 2 tablespoon diced red onion

Instructions

  • In a small bowl mix together the chili powder, cumin, and garlic powder.
  • Rub the 2 salmon filets with the seasoning.
  • Spray both sides of the salmon before placing them on the grill.
  • Mix together the diced mango, cilantro, jalapeno peppers and red onion in a bowl. Juice half the lime into the salsa and stir until combined.
  • Preheat grill for medium heat. Lightly spray the grill grate. Place salmon on the preheated grill.  Cook salmon for 6 to 8 minutes per side, or until the fish flakes easily with a fork. Top the salmon with the mango salsa and enjoy.
  • Serving size: 1 salmon fillet + ¼ cup of salsa.
